Description

The postdoctoral researcher in this position aims to understand and harvest unique properties of dynamic magnetic fields in synergy with ferromagnetic catalysts to upgrade standard thermal and/or electrocatalytic catalytic reactions. This role involves collaboration with materials science researchers at Clemson and national laboratories, as well as performing experiments, troubleshooting instruments, and generating technical reports. Responsibilities include proposing research, executing plans, communicating progress, supporting grant writing, mentoring students, and maintaining safety standards.

Qualifications

Required: PhD in engineering or physical sciences by Summer 2025. US citizenship required. Preferred: Experience in thermo-, electro-, or electromagneto-catalysis, catalyst synthesis, reaction studies, and characterizations.
